Title:
LOW-FRICTION TIRE FITTING AND REMOVING HEAD

Abstract:

PURPOSE: To prevent damage of a rim in fitting and removing a tire by providing the head of a tire replacing device with a low-friction insert unit having contact surfaces abutting to the head, and the front and the peripheral surface of the rim, respectively, and with a means for fixing the insert unit to the head at the abutting portions.

CONSTITUTION: A recess 22 is formed in a fitting and removing head 14, and the main part 24 of a low-friction insert unit 23 formed of nylon or the like is inserted therein and fixed by a set screw 27, By this arrangement, the insert unit 23 is freely removable so as to be replaced when it wears away. A first face 29 and a second face 31 intersecting each other at an angle are formed on the insert unit 23, and the unit is positioned so that the first face 29 comes into contact with the front 19a of a rim 19 and the second face 31 comes into contact with the peripheral surface 19b of the rim 19. By this arrangement, the insert unit 23 and the rim 19 are brought into sliding contact with each other in fitting and removing a tire 21, so that damage of the rim 19 can be prevented, and the head can be replaced at need.
